Growing Demand for Agricultural Products

Iowa is often called the “Food Capital of the World,” and for good reason. The state leads the nation in corn and soybean production, and agriculture plays a major role in the U.S. economy. With the global population continuing to increase, the demand for food is rising as well. This trend strengthens the long-term outlook for farmland investments.

Long-Term Appreciation

Iowa farmland has a strong history of increasing in value. According to Iowa State University Extension and Outreach, farmland values have climbed more than 200% since 1990. This consistent appreciation makes farmland one of the most reliable long-term investments available.

Reliable Rental Income

Farmland isn’t just about rising values. Investors can also earn steady rental income. Many farmers lease land from landowners, creating a dependable revenue stream. With proper management, rental income can offset ownership costs and support positive cash flow for investors.

Tax Advantages for Landowners

Owning Iowa farmland also comes with tax benefits. Investors may deduct operating expenses, such as equipment and supplies. They can also take advantage of depreciation. In many cases, agricultural land is taxed more favorably in terms of capital gains than other types of real estate.

Low Maintenance and Lower Risk

Unlike residential or commercial properties, farmland requires very little maintenance. Once you own the land, nature does most of the work. Investors don’t have to worry about repairs, tenant turnover, or building maintenance. This simplicity reduces stress and lowers risk.
